We can\u2019t let something be \u2014 it\u2019s not that I wanna go; it\u2019s no, I\u2019m very busy; I don\u2019t need that \u2014 I think it\u2019s very important that they do it again.\u201d<\/p>\n<p> \tAs the event got under way Saturday night at the Washington Hilton, a gunman reportedly charged through a security checkpoint and into ballroom where the event was taking place armed with multiple weapons. He fired multiple shots before being subdued by authorities. He was later identified as Cole Tomas Allen, a 31-year-old\u00a0teacher from Torrance, California.\u00a0<\/p>\n<p> \tIn a press briefing, U.S. Attorney Jeanine Pirro said Allen will be charged with using a firearm and assaulting a federal officer with a dangerous weapon and that there will likely be \u201cmany more charges\u201d to come.<\/p>\n<p> \tO\u2019Donnell noted to Trump that the scened looked \u201cchaotic\u201d as Secret Service rushed to protect both the president and Vice President J.D.
